Produce Donation Station | Zanesville Farmers Market

Each week at the close of the market, produce donations will be taken to one of the hot meal sites for the Muskingum Hunger Network. Vendors, customers and the public are encouraged to donate items. Vendors that donate leftover produce from the day's sales can get a tax deduction.

Physical Address

2224 Maple Avenue, Adornetto’s, Zanesville, OH 43701

Hours

Sat 9am-12pm (May through October).

Application process

Drop off donations in the bin at the MHN booth right inside the north side entrance.

Eligibility

Vendors, market customers and the public.

Service area

Muskingum County, Ohio
